Block

#19,334,917
Block Number
19,334,917 @ 08/17/2024, 06:48:30
Status
Finalized
ID
0x01270705aba127c7c985bf68784ed13d377cf53307163d685bfad44683832eab
Transactions
Gas Used
824583/39882814 (2.07% Used)
Total Score
1,885,420,861 (+99)
Rewards
2.47 VTHO